use stakpak_shared::models::{
integrations::openai::ChatMessage,
llm::LLMMessage,
stakai_adapter::{from_stakai_message, to_stakai_message},
};
pub fn chat_to_stakai(messages: Vec<ChatMessage>) -> Vec<stakai::Message> {
messages
.into_iter()
.map(LLMMessage::from)
.map(|message| to_stakai_message(&message))
.collect()
}
pub fn stakai_to_chat(messages: &[stakai::Message]) -> Vec<ChatMessage> {
messages
.iter()
.map(from_stakai_message)
.map(ChatMessage::from)
.collect()
}
